
Secretary 1 (Confidential)
Connecticut Department Of Administrative Services
The Role
Overview
Provide full‑range secretarial support for Labor Relations at the Dept. of Corrections.

Tasks
-Process Union Business Leave requests received by the Office of Labor Relations, Department of Corrections; -Compile and process daily union information requests, including complex multi-day data gathering; -Schedule and coordinate Labor Management meetings for multiple Commissioners; -Stay connected! Log in daily to your JobAps Personal Status Board to track your status and check email (including spam/junk folders) for updates and tasks. -operate office equipment which includes computers, tablets and other electronic equipment; -Respond to initial unemployment claims and manage follow-up action as needed; -operate office suite software; -Ensure accurate and timely fulfillment of Article 7 and 8 union requests; -take notes (shorthand, speedwriting or other method acceptable to the supervisor). -Maintain and oversee labor relations filing systems and documentation; -schedule and prioritize office workflow; -Log incoming grievances and prepare case files for Agency Labor Relations Specialists;
